Subject: NAT Static....give IP conflict...
 
Hello groups, I'm using NAT on Cisco 3000 running ios 12.1.  I also using NAT Static to mapping port. (i.e ip nat inside source static tcp 10.0.0.254 80 64.x.x.x 80 ).  It works fine... but sometime when I reboot computer have ip 10.0.0.254 and computer display IP conflict error (its showing MAC address conflict with...which is my ethernet interface on Cisco 3000).  I have to restart/reboot the router and the conflict disappear.... But sometime it happen again when I reboot my computer. Already tried:1) I ugrade from version 11.3 to 12.1 still get same error.2) Map IP NAT Static to different computer (or IP address) and running computer that have map IP on router, still get exactly error. Any solution with IP NAT Static ? Thanks
